January 8-11, 2009 marks the 26th annual Walt Disney World Marathon Weekend, where 40,000 runners will test their endurance during a number of races throughout the weekend, including a half and full
marathon. But in addition to the athletes, there is expected to be an additional 40,000 people converging on the Walt Disney World Resort to cheer on family, friends, and even complete strangers. And
while I’ve done shows on training and preparing for the marathon, as well as a recap from a participant’s perspective, there has been little in the way of tips and strategies for
spectators. This week, I’m joined by running and cheering veteran Bill Muldowney to discuss the best ways to get the most out of the experience if you will be going down to cheer, including the
best ways to get around, where you should be and when, and how to be sure you not only see your runners, but they get to see you as well. In a new Best of the Best segment, we’ll take a look at
the Best Affordable Souvenir, and arguably the most Affordable Collectible in Walt Disney World. Disney dad Chuck Lionberger joins me to talk about searching for and collecting Pressed Pennies in and
out of the parks. It’s an inexpensive, fun thing to do with everyone in the family, and we’ll give you different ways to find, collect, display and enjoy these wonderful little souvenirs.
